Factors Influencing Go Kart Prices
Go kart prices vary significantly, from a few million VND for children’s models to hundreds of millions for professional karts. This price range depends on several factors:
- Engine Type: Gas-powered go karts are generally more expensive than electric ones. Gas engines offer greater power and speed but require higher maintenance and fuel costs. Electric engines are eco-friendly and easier to maintain, but typically have lower speeds.
- Brand: Reputable brands like CRG, Tony Kart, and Birel ART usually command higher prices than lesser-known brands. However, established brands often guarantee quality, durability, and performance.
- Condition: New go karts are more expensive than used ones. A used go kart can be a budget-friendly option, but thorough inspection is crucial before purchasing.
- Features and Accessories: Additional features like high-performance braking systems, racing seats, and adjustable steering wheels increase the kart’s price.

Go Kart Price Segments
To simplify, we can categorize go kart prices into the following segments:
- Budget-Friendly (Under 10 million VND): This segment includes children’s go karts, typically with electric or small-displacement gas engines.
- Mid-Range (10 – 50 million VND): This segment caters to beginners or recreational use, offering gas or electric karts with moderate power.
- High-End (Over 50 million VND): This segment comprises professional go karts with powerful gas engines, designed for high performance on racing tracks.
Tips for Buying a Go Kart
- Define Your Needs: Determine your intended use (recreational, training, or professional racing) to choose the appropriate kart.
- Thorough Research: Research brands, engine types, features, and prices before making a purchase.
- Inspect Thoroughly: If buying used, carefully inspect the engine, chassis, braking system, and tires.
- Choose a Reputable Dealer: Purchase from a reputable dealer to ensure quality and warranty coverage.
